Ingredients for Garlic Chicken Gnocchi Skillet

  • Gnocchi Use fresh or store-bought gnocchi as a delightful base. Look for soft and fluffy gnocchi to ensure they soak up the sauce beautifully.
  • Chicken Breast Boneless, skinless chicken breast works best. For juiciness, choose pieces that are about the same thickness for even cooking.
  • Garlic Use fresh cloves for a robust flavor. Crush them lightly before chopping to enhance their aroma and subsequently elevate the dish.
  • Chicken Broth Use low-sodium chicken broth to control the salt levels. This adds depth to the sauce while keeping it flavorful without a sodium overload.
  • Heavy Cream Adds a luscious creaminess that binds all the flavors together. Ensure it’s at room temperature for a smooth consistency when mixed.
  • Spinach This provides a pop of color and a nutritional boost. Use fresh spinach for a tender texture that wilts perfectly against the heat of the skillet.
  • Complete Preparation Method Garlic Chicken Gnocchi Skillet

    Simply follow these easy steps to prepare this delicious meal:

    Step 1: Sear the Chicken

    Begin by heating a tablespoon of ol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Season your chicken breast with salt and pepper, then add it to the hot skillet. Sear the chicken for 5 to 7 minutes on each side until it’s golden brown and cooked through. Use a meat thermometer to ensure the internal temperature reaches 165°F. Once cooked, remove the chicken from the skillet and let it rest for a few minutes before slicing it into bite-sized pieces.

    Step 2: Sauté the Garlic

    In the same skillet (don’t you dare wash it yet; we want those delicious chicken drippings!), lower the heat to medium and add a little more olive oil if needed. Toss in the minced garlic and sauté for about 30 seconds until fragrant. Be careful not to let it burn; burnt garlic is a kitchen faux pas that’ll leave you lamenting.

    Step 3: Cook the Gnocchi

    Next, add the gnocchi to the skillet. Stir them gently, letting them mingle with the garlic for about 2 minutes. Then, pour in the chicken broth and allow it to simmer for around 5 minutes, stirring occasionally until the gnocchi plump up and absorb all that delicious liquid.

    Step 4: Create the Sauce

    Whisk in the heavy cream, stirring continuously until the mixture combines beautifully and thickens up, about 2 to 3 minutes. It should look creamy and inviting—like a hug in a skillet!

    Step 5: Final Touches

    Now, add the sliced chicken back into the skillet along with a generous handful of fresh spinach. Gently fold in the chicken and spinach until everything is heated through and the spinach wilts, about another minute. Don’t forget to taste and adjust the seasoning if needed, because no one likes a bland dish.

    Step 6: Serve Up the Goodness

    Garnish with freshly chopped parsley for a burst of color and serve immediately. Pair this hearty Garlic Chicken Gnocchi Skillet with some crusty bread to mop up the creamy goodness, and watch it disappear faster than your hopes of a clean kitchen. Enjoy your culinary masterpiece!

    Smart Storage & Reheating

    To maintain the delightful texture of your Garlic Chicken Gnocchi Skillet, refrigerate leftovers in an airtight container. Reheat on the stove over low heat, adding a splash of broth to keep everything moist and tender.

    The Chef’s Golden Tips

    • For crispy gnocchi, pan-sear them until golden before adding to the dish; this adds a delightful texture contrast.
    • Don’t rush the garlic; sauté it slowly to prevent bitterness while enhancing your dish’s flavor.
    • Add just a splash of chicken broth while reheating to keep the gnocchi wonderfully soft and flavorful.

        Notes

        Storage: Store any leftover Garlic Chicken Gnocchi Skillet in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Ensure the dish is completely cooled before sealing to prevent condensation.

        Reheating: Reheat the skillet on the stovetop over medium heat, adding a splash of chicken broth or cream to prevent the gnocchi from sticking. Stir occasionally until heated through, about 5-7 minutes.

        Serving: Serve the Garlic Chicken Gnocchi Skillet hot, garnished with freshly grated Parmesan cheese and a sprinkle of black pepper. Pair it with a side salad or crusty bread for a complete meal.

        Chef’s Tip: For added depth of flavor, sauté the garlic until fragrant before adding the chicken. You can also incorporate other vegetables like cherry tomatoes or bell peppers for extra nutrition and color.

        FAQs

        How long does it take to make Garlic Chicken Gnocchi Skillet?

        The Garlic Chicken Gnocchi Skillet takes approximately 30 minutes from start to finish. This includes preparing the ingredients, cooking the chicken, and allowing the gnocchi to soak in the creamy garlic sauce. It’s a quick meal option for a busy weeknight!

        Can I freeze leftovers of Garlic Chicken Gnocchi Skillet?

        You can freeze leftovers of Garlic Chicken Gnocchi Skillet, but keep in mind that the texture of the gnocchi may change when reheated. Store it in an airtight container in the freezer for up to two months. Thaw in the refrigerator overnight before reheating on the stove.

        What can I substitute for chicken in Garlic Chicken Gnocchi Skillet?

        If you prefer to use a different protein, turkey or beef are great substitutes for chicken in this Garlic Chicken Gnocchi Skillet. These options will provide a similar flavor and texture while ensuring a delicious meal. Just adjust the cooking time based on the protein used.

        Can I add vegetables to Garlic Chicken Gnocchi Skillet?

        Absolutely! Feel free to add your favorite vegetables to the Garlic Chicken Gnocchi Skillet. Spinach, bell peppers, or zucchini would complement the dish nicely. Add them in during the cooking process to ensure they become tender, absorbing the wonderful garlic flavors.
